President Uhuru Kenyatta and Deputy President Wiiliam Ruto are received by Bishop Arthur Kitonga on arrival at Redeemed Gospel Church where they joined other faithfuls for a Sunday worship service.
NAIROBI, KENYA: President Uhuru Kenyatta has condemned what he termed as confrontational politics of the opposition led by former Prime Minister Raila Odinga.
Speaking Sunday at Gospel Redeemed Church in Nairobi’s Mathare area, the President told off opposition leaders in their quest to push for a referendum. He asked them to rise above insults in political rallies and join him in constructive politics.
